40 yard dumpster dimensions
Renting a 40 yard dumpster will get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ions are not perfectly normal from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the biggest size that a lot of dumpster companies generally rent, therefore it is ideal for big residential projects in addition to for commercial and industrial use.
A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container comprise:
- Waste from a window or siding replacement for a big house
- A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
- New construction or a major improvement to a substantial house
- Sizeable am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and junk
Getting the best estimate on your own dumpster
One of the biggest concerns you probably have when renting a dumpster in Washington is how much it will cost. Among the finest ways to negate this anxiety is to get exact information. When you call to get a price quote, have a good idea of just how much waste you will have to eliminate so you may get the best recommendation on dumpster size. In case you're not sure on the quantity of waste, renting a size larger will save you the additional expense of renting a second dumpster if the first proves too small.
Supply any information you believe is important to make sure you do not end up paying for services that you do not really need. More than a few companies charge by the container size, while others charge by weight. Be sure you know which is which so you've a clear estimate. Likewise, be sure to ask if the estimate you receive comprises landfill charges; this is going to keep you from being surprised by an additional fee later.

What is the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have attributes that make them useful for different types of occupations.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job location and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They often have open tops and also a door on the front. That makes it easy for workers to load a wide selection of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ms lean to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This is really a helpful option for companies that accumulate consid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are generally left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. That makes it possible for sanitation professionals to remove garbage and trash for multiple homes and companies in the area at reasonable costs.
Do I require a permit to rent a dumpster in Washington?
If this is your very first time renting a dumpster in Washington, you may not know what's leg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. If your plan is to place the dumpster entirely on your own property, you are not usually required to get a permit.
If, however, your job needs you to put the dumpster on a public street or roadway, this will often mean that you have to apply for a permit. It's almost always a good idea to consult your local city or county offices (maybe the parking enforcement division) in case you own a question about the demand for a permit on a street.
If you don't obtain a permit and find out later that you were required to have one, you'll likely face a fine from your local authorities. In most rolloff truck in Washington cases, though, you should be just fine without a permit as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.

What Kinds of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to put most types of debris into a rolloff truck in Washington.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something presents an environmental danger, you likely cannot place it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ental business if you are unsure.
That makes most varieties of debris that you can place in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any kind of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Certain forms of acceptable debris, however,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to ask the rental business whether you have to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the item.

Junk removal vs rolloff truck in Washington - Which is right for you?
When you have a job you're about to undertake at home, you may be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your trash and junk for you, or in case you need to just rent a dumpster in Washington and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better alternative in case you would like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you don't mind doing it yourself to save on labor. Dumpsters also work nicely in the event you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Rolloffs generally start at 10 cubic yards, thus should you only have 3-4 yards of waste, you're paying for much more dumpster than you desire.
Trash or crap removal makes more sense should you would like someone else to load your old things. It also works nicely should you would like it to be taken away immediately so it's out of your hair, or in the event you only have a few big items; this is likely cheaper than renting a whole dumpster.
